Understanding Your Needs for Beer Tanks

Before diving into the selection process with potential beer tank manufacturers, it’s vital to understand your specific requirements. A clear understanding of your needs will prevent costly mistakes and ensure you invest in the right equipment from the right beer tank manufacturers. Consider the following factors:

  • Tank size and capacity: Determine the volume of beer you plan to brew now and in the future, and the corresponding tank sizes needed. Factor in potential growth and consider whether you’ll need to scale up production soon. This will help you communicate effectively with beer tank manufacturers.
  • Tank type: Different brewing stages require different tank types, such as fermentation tanks, brite tanks, and storage tanks. Each type plays a unique role in the brewing process, so understanding their functions is key when discussing your needs with beer tank manufacturers.
  • Material: Stainless steel is the most common material for beer tanks due to its durability, corrosion resistance, and ease of cleaning. It’s also a food-grade material, ensuring the purity of your beer. Most reputable beer tank manufacturers will specialize in stainless steel tanks.
  • Customization: Do you need custom features, such as specific dimensions, fittings, or accessories? Consider any unique requirements your brewing process might have. Some beer tank manufacturers specialize in custom builds.
  • Budget: Set a realistic budget for your tank purchase, considering both the initial cost and long-term expenses. Don’t forget to factor in installation and maintenance costs. Your budget will help you narrow down your list of potential beer tank manufacturers.

Understanding Beer Tank Specifications

When discussing your needs with beer tank manufacturers, it’s crucial to understand the technical specifications of beer tanks. A clear understanding of these specifications will ensure you get the right tanks for your brewing operation. Here are some key aspects to consider:

  • Tank dimensions: Ensure the tanks fit within your brewery space and allow for easy access and maintenance. Consider the layout of your brewery and the available space for the tanks. Communicate these dimensions clearly to beer tank manufacturer.
  • Capacity: Verify the tank volume matches your brewing needs and production plans. Make sure the tanks can accommodate your current and future production volumes. Your chosen beer tank manufacturer should be able to advise you on appropriate sizing.
  • Material and thickness: Confirm the tanks are made of high-quality stainless steel with appropriate thickness for durability. The thickness of the stainless steel will impact the tank’s strength and longevity. Discuss material options with the beer tank manufacturer.
  • Welding and finish: Check the quality of welds and the interior/exterior finish of the tanks. High-quality welds are essential for preventing leaks and ensuring the tank’s structural integrity. Ask beer tank manufacturers about their welding processes.
  • Fittings and accessories: Specify the type and placement of fittings, valves, and accessories required for your brewing process. Ensure the tanks have all the necessary fittings and accessories for your specific brewing needs. Work with the beer tank manufacturers to determine the best configuration.
  • Insulation and cooling: Determine if insulation and cooling systems are necessary for your specific beer styles and climate. Proper insulation and cooling are crucial for maintaining the desired fermentation temperature. Beer tank manufacturers can advise on insulation and cooling options.
